In the full App on Mac OS I 1P will find any text in any field. This does not seem to be the case for Mini. Is this not supported or have I not found the right setting to make it happen?

  • Hi @jlweaver22

    There isn't an option for that currently, no. Perhaps something for the future. :+1:

    Hi @Ben ! The thing I'm usually searching for is a bank account number (or just its last few digits). To do this, I need to search in the Mac app and "Expand Search to All Fields." I can't find a way to do this in Mini. (Meanwhile, it's easy to search for credit card numbers, either in Mini or in the Mac app without needing to search all fields.)
